Carpet Water Damage Restoration Cost In Woodbine, IA
The cost of Carpet Water Damage Rest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Woodbine, IA.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Get a free estimate today.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Carpet cleaning and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area and type of carpet |
| Inspections and follow-up | $100 – $500 | Frequency of inspections and type of follow-up required |
